I had to see this movie in the theater when I saw the great cast. James McAvoy was x-cellent (of course), but it was SUCH a nice surprise to see Michael Fassbender in a big-budget, Hollywood movie! Of course, he's great in the events of this one and he has the right gravitas for a young Magneto. Great chemistry between him and James McAvoy makes the story believably bittersweet and enlightens your understanding of the previous X-Men movies which happen after this movie. On a side note, if you would like to see Michael Fassbender's AWESOME acting gift, check out "Hunger", an indie film about the IRA hunger strike in Margaret Thatcher's England - he's incredible in it!!!)

This novel is PERFECT - character, setting, conflict, pacing, message, relevance - there is NO area in which in falls short.

I've read this book five times, and it has brought me to tears each time - the writing is that good and that fresh even on a re-read. This is the only novel Harper Lee wrote. On the one hand, it's a shame that such a gifted writer only gave us one novel. On the other, anything else she wrote would have been compared to this novel, and how do you improve perfection?
